After two game days in the 2012 season in the Spanish Division de Honor, CB Barcelona and the Astros Valencia lead the standings with perfect 4-0 records, followed by the surprise team CD Pamplona (3-1). This weekend all three will face tough tasks.
Barcelona so far got a pair of solid starts out of Jose Hernandez and Jorge Balboa. On offense Pau Sancho is leading the way. They will be back in Montjuic taking on local rival CB Viladecans, which lost three of the first four games. Juan Carlos Campos and Miguel Luengo are expected to take the mound for the record champion in Spanish Baseball.
The Astros will travel to the Canary Islands for a twin bill with the Tenerife Marlins. Puerto Cruz is 2-2 after matchups with the strong CB Sant Boi and San Inazio Bilbao. Lowuin Sacramento and Leslie Nacar are expected as starting pitchers for the Marlins. Valencia counters with Trevor Caughey and Pedro Pablo Belmonte.
Pamplona with Eneko Del Burgo leading the pitching staff, has to square off with San Inazio this weekend, as both teams battle to stay in the upper half of the standings. Also on the schedule are a duel of the winless Halcones de Vigo against CB Sant Boi and two games between the promoted El Llano and Baseball Navarra.
